WebMay 23, 2024 · Installation with build-up strips: This means that the top has 3-4-inch-wide strips of particleboard applied to the underside of the top. This option is used when the doors or drawers are flush with the top of the cabinet. WebBuild up strips also provide an air gap between the countertop and the cabinets, which helps with air circulation in the kitchen. This helps prevent moisture and heat buildup in the area. Installing build up strips also helps to keep the countertop from shifting under heavy loads, and protects it from water damage and warping.
